Climate Controls

HEATER ONLY SYSTEM (IF EQUIPPED)

1. Fan speed adjustment:

Controls the volume of air circulated in the vehicle.

2.Temperature selection:

Controls the temperature of the airflow in the vehicle.

3.Air flow selections: Controls the direction of the airflow in the vehicle. See the following for a brief description on each control.

Distributes outside air through the instrument panel vents.

OFF: Outside air is shut out and the fan will not operate.

Distributes outside air through the instrument panel vents and the floor vents.

Distributes outside air through the floor vents.

Distributes outside air through the windshield defroster vents and floor vents.

Distributes outside air through the windshield defroster vents.

Operating tips

•To reduce fog build up on the windshield during humid weather, place the air flow selector in the position.

•To reduce humidity build up inside the vehicle during cold or warm weather, do not drive with the air flow selector in the OFF position.

•Do not put objects under the front seats that will interfere with the air flow to the rear seats.

•Remove any snow, ice or leaves from the air intake area at the base of the windshield.

To aid in side window defogging/demisting in cold weather:

1.Select .

2.Modulate the temperature control to maintain comfort.

3.Set the fan speed to the highest setting.

4.Direct the outer instrument panel vents toward the side windows.

Foglamp control (if equipped)

The foglamps can be turned on when the ignition is in the ON position and the headlamp control is in either of the following positions:

•Parking lamps

•Low beams

Press the foglamp control to activate the foglamps.

Press the foglamp control again to deactivate the foglamps.

When the highbeams are activated, the foglamps will not operate.

Daytime running lamps (DRL) (if equipped)

Turns the headlamps on with a reduced output.

To activate:

•the ignition must be in the ON position and

•the headlamp control is in the OFF or parking lamp.

Driver Controls

MULTI-FUNCTION LEVER

Windshield wiper: Rotate the end of the control away from you to increase the speed of the wipers (from desired interval to low or high speed position); rotate towards you to decrease the speed of the wipers.

Windshield washer: Push the end of the stalk:

• briefly: causes a single swipe of the wipers without washer fluid.

• a quick push and hold: the wipers will swipe three times with washer fluid.

•a long push and hold: the wipers and washer fluid will be activated for up to ten seconds.

Windshield wiper blades

If the wiper blades do not wipe properly, clean both the windshield and wiper blades using undiluted windshield wiper solution or a mild detergent. Rinse thoroughly with clean water. To avoid damaging the blades, do not use fuel, kerosene, paint thinner or other solvents.

Check the wiper blades for wear at least twice a year or when they seem less effective. Substances such as tree sap and some hot wax treatments used by commercial car washes reduce the effectiveness of wiper blades.
